Cognism is a SaaS platform that makes your lead generation smarter. Get dynamic 4D data from a database of over 400 million profiles and 5.6 billion data points. With Cognism you can push that data right into your CRM, or use our powerful platform to action it. Create personas, build campaigns, sequence emails, link your CRM, and more.
The Cognism data asset has over 400 million business and employee profiles. In total, Cognism tracks over 5.6 billion data points. The data Cognism has comes from a variety of high-quality public and private sources. Some of the private sources include the Financial Times, S&P Global and CrunchBase. Other data sources include public, crowdsourced and consented-in private data.

WordPressCognism is recommended for B2B sales and marketing teams, growth-focused companies, and any business in need of high-quality, GDPR-compliant contact data, particularly those operating within sectors that demand stringent data protection and precise lead generation. It's also well-suited for organizations looking to integrate advanced data solutions with existing CRM systems.
